My number one tip for online building is to treat it like a job . You have to show up and stay consistent ! In order to gain trust with your audience , people need to see you daily . They want to feel connected and get a glimpse into who you are . It ’ s got to be something you can commit time to in order to grow relationships online .
I chose to build online because I had just moved and left the majority of my team in a different state . I knew I needed to find a way to not only keep in touch with my team and empower them daily , but also to find and help new people as well . I decided I would learn as much as I could to build an audience on Instagram and haven ’ t looked back . It is a great way to educate , empower , and connect daily . Building online has allowed me to meet so many new people from all over the world , I would have never met otherwise .

You don ’ t have to wait until it ’ s perfect . Get that post up , load that story . Your social media will be a constant learning and refining process of developing your brand . My feed looks way different than it did six years ago when I first began . I have found my style overtime . Try not to overthink it . What is a product that got you through today ? Share it ! What is something you first wanted to know about dōTERRA ? Tell your audience ! What is a question you often get asked ? Answer it !
